History of Beekeeping

Beekeeping has a rich history that spans thousands of years, with evidence of ancient civilizations keeping bees for honey and wax. The earliest recorded evidence of beekeeping dates back to ancient Mesopotamia around 2500 BCE, where clay tablets depicted people harvesting honey from beehives. In ancient Egypt, beekeeping was considered an essential skill, and pharaohs even employed beekeepers to maintain the royal apiaries.

As civilizations evolved, so did beekeeping practices. In ancient Greece and Rome, beekeeping became a common practice among farmers, who used bees for pollination and honey production. The Roman naturalist Pliny the Elder wrote extensively on bee behavior and management, contributing significantly to the development of modern beekeeping knowledge.

The medieval period saw the rise of monasteries as centers of beekeeping expertise, where monks kept bees for wax and honey to support their livelihoods. Notable figures like Charles Butler, who published “The Feminine Monarchie” in 1609, helped popularize beekeeping practices through his writings. Today, beekeepers continue to build on the knowledge of these pioneers, adapting modern techniques to meet the needs of contemporary beekeeping.

Obtaining Bees Stock

When it comes to obtaining high-quality bee stock for your farm, there are several factors to consider. First and foremost, you’ll need to choose a breed that’s well-suited to your climate and region. Some popular breeds for beginners include the Italian, Carniolan, and Buckfast, which are known for their gentleness, high honey production, and resistance to disease.

Once you’ve selected a breed, it’s essential to consider the quality of your queen bee. A good queen can make all the difference in the success of your colony, so look for one that’s been bred specifically for her desirable traits such as fertility, brood production, and temperament.

When establishing a new colony, it’s crucial to follow proper procedures to ensure the health and well-being of your bees. This includes ensuring that your equipment is clean and free from pests, that your queen is introduced correctly, and that your colony is given plenty of food and water.

Some beekeepers find it beneficial to purchase nucs (nucleus colonies) instead of full colonies, as these already-established groups of bees are easier to integrate into a new environment.

Bee Health and Hygiene

Maintaining good bee health and hygiene is crucial for the well-being of your colony. Regular inspections are essential to detect any signs of disease or pests early on. Look out for symptoms such as discolored brood, unusual odor, or an increase in dead bees.

When inspecting your colonies, check for signs of varroa mite infestations, American Foulbrood (AFB), and Nosema disease. These are common issues that can decimate a colony if left unchecked. If you suspect any of these conditions, consult with a bee expert or take action promptly to prevent further damage.

When it comes to medication use, always follow the recommended dosages and application methods. Medications should only be used as a last resort and in conjunction with good husbandry practices. Regularly cleaning your equipment, wearing protective gear when handling bees, and maintaining a clean apiary are also essential for preventing disease transmission.

Keep accurate records of your inspections, treatments, and any issues that arise to track the health and performance of your colonies over time. This will help you identify patterns and make informed decisions about future management strategies.

Honey Production and Harvesting

As a beekeeper, understanding the process of honey production is crucial for producing high-quality honey. It all begins with nectar collection by our busy bees as they fly from flower to flower in search of sweet treats. Enzymes in their saliva break down complex sugars into simpler ones, making it easier for them to store and transport back to the hive.

Once back at the hive, bees regurgitate and evaporate the nectar through a process of fanning with their wings, creating honey. This process is repeated thousands of times until the water content reaches around 18%, making it ideal for long-term storage.

Factors affecting honey quality include climate, nectar flow, and pest management within the hive. Bees also need to have adequate space and nutrition for optimal production. To ensure maximum yields, beekeepers must monitor these factors closely and take corrective action when necessary.

Regular extraction of honey from frames is essential to prevent congestion in the hive, which can lead to issues with queen health and overall colony performance. Extraction methods can vary depending on the type of equipment used, but proper sanitation and filtering are critical for producing high-quality honey that’s safe for consumption.

Emerging Trends and Technologies

As we look to the future of bee farming, several emerging trends and technologies are poised to revolutionize the industry. One area of focus is precision agriculture, which leverages data analytics, sensors, and drones to optimize honey production and pollination services. For instance, a beekeeper can use data from sensor-equipped beehives to monitor temperature, humidity, and disease levels in real-time. This information can then inform decisions on pest management, nutrition, and queen replacement.

Genomics is another exciting area that holds promise for bee farming. By analyzing the genetic makeup of bees, researchers can identify specific traits associated with desirable characteristics such as honey production, disease resistance, or adaptability to climate change. This knowledge can be used to breed more resilient and productive bees, ultimately improving farm efficiency. Biotechnology also plays a role, with advancements in areas like DNA-based diagnostics for bee health issues. By embracing these emerging trends, beekeepers can stay ahead of the curve and position themselves for long-term success.
